American Coastal Insurance Corporation's Market Cap is $445M. At end of 2025 it was $615M. Ranked #2841 of 3,121 in US market (top 91%), #1256 of 1,463 on NASDAQ (top 86%), #89 of 93 in Insurance (top 96%) by Market Cap.

Company Info
American Coastal Insurance Corporation, through its subsidiaries, primarily engages in the commercial and personal property and casualty insurance business in the United States. The company provides structure, content, and liability coverage for standard single-family homeowners, renters, and condominium unit owners. It also offers commercial multi-peril property insurance for residential condominium associations and apartments, as well as coverage to policyholders for loss or damage to buildings, inventory, and equipment caused by fire, wind, hail, water, theft, and vandalism. In addition, the company provides equipment breakdown, identity theft, and flood policies. The company markets and distributes its products through a network of independent agencies. The company was formerly known as United Insurance Holdings Corp. and changed its name to American Coastal Insurance Corporation in July 2023. American Coastal Insurance Corporation was founded in 1999 and is based in Saint Petersburg, Florida.
